Thu Aug 18 09:53:02 2022 UTC ()
gpgme: filed upstream bug


(tnn)
diff -r1.105 -r1.106 pkgsrc/security/gpgme/Makefile

cvs diff -r1.105 -r1.106 pkgsrc/security/gpgme/Makefile (switch to unified diff)

--- pkgsrc/security/gpgme/Makefile 2022/08/17 20:53:54 1.105
+++ pkgsrc/security/gpgme/Makefile 2022/08/18 09:53:02 1.106
@@ -1,44 +1,44 @@ @@ -1,44 +1,44 @@
1# $NetBSD: Makefile,v 1.105 2022/08/17 20:53:54 tnn Exp $ 1# $NetBSD: Makefile,v 1.106 2022/08/18 09:53:02 tnn Exp $
2 2
3DISTNAME= gpgme-1.18.0 3DISTNAME= gpgme-1.18.0
4CATEGORIES= security 4CATEGORIES= security
5MASTER_SITES= https://www.gnupg.org/ftp/gcrypt/gpgme/ 5MASTER_SITES= https://www.gnupg.org/ftp/gcrypt/gpgme/
6EXTRACT_SUFX= .tar.bz2 6EXTRACT_SUFX= .tar.bz2
7 7
8MAINTAINER= pkgsrc-users@NetBSD.org 8MAINTAINER= pkgsrc-users@NetBSD.org
9HOMEPAGE= https://www.gnupg.org/related_software/gpgme/ 9HOMEPAGE= https://www.gnupg.org/related_software/gpgme/
10COMMENT= GnuPG Made Easy 10COMMENT= GnuPG Made Easy
11LICENSE= gnu-gpl-v2 11LICENSE= gnu-gpl-v2
12 12
13USE_LANGUAGES+= c99 c++14 13USE_LANGUAGES+= c99 c++14 # https://dev.gnupg.org/T614
14USE_LIBTOOL= yes 14USE_LIBTOOL= yes
15USE_TOOLS+= gmake 15USE_TOOLS+= gmake
16GNU_CONFIGURE= yes 16GNU_CONFIGURE= yes
17PTHREAD_OPTS+= require 17PTHREAD_OPTS+= require
18INFO_FILES= yes 18INFO_FILES= yes
19CONFIGURE_ARGS+= --enable-languages="cl cpp" 19CONFIGURE_ARGS+= --enable-languages="cl cpp"
20 20
21# configure: error: A compiler with c++11 support is required for the c++ binding. 21# configure: error: A compiler with c++11 support is required for the c++ binding.
22GCC_REQD+= 4.8 22GCC_REQD+= 4.8
23 23
24SUBST_CLASSES+= pthread 24SUBST_CLASSES+= pthread
25SUBST_FILES.pthread= src/gpgme-config.in 25SUBST_FILES.pthread= src/gpgme-config.in
26SUBST_SED.pthread+= -e 's,@PTHREAD_LIBS@,${PTHREAD_LDFLAGS} ${PTHREAD_LIBS},g' 26SUBST_SED.pthread+= -e 's,@PTHREAD_LIBS@,${PTHREAD_LDFLAGS} ${PTHREAD_LIBS},g'
27SUBST_VARS.pthread= PTHREAD_CFLAGS 27SUBST_VARS.pthread= PTHREAD_CFLAGS
28SUBST_STAGE.pthread= pre-configure 28SUBST_STAGE.pthread= pre-configure
29 29
30CPPFLAGS.Darwin= -D_POSIX_C_SOURCE=200809L 30CPPFLAGS.Darwin= -D_POSIX_C_SOURCE=200809L
31LIBS.SunOS+= -lnsl -lsocket 31LIBS.SunOS+= -lnsl -lsocket
32 32
33BUILDLINK_TRANSFORM+= rm:-Wsuggest-override 33BUILDLINK_TRANSFORM+= rm:-Wsuggest-override
34 34
35TEST_TARGET= all 35TEST_TARGET= all
36TEST_DIRS= tests 36TEST_DIRS= tests
37 37
38.include "options.mk" 38.include "options.mk"
39 39
40.include "../../security/libassuan2/buildlink3.mk" 40.include "../../security/libassuan2/buildlink3.mk"
41BUILDLINK_API_DEPENDS.libgpg-error+= libgpg-error>=1.28 41BUILDLINK_API_DEPENDS.libgpg-error+= libgpg-error>=1.28
42.include "../../security/libgpg-error/buildlink3.mk" 42.include "../../security/libgpg-error/buildlink3.mk"
43.include "../../mk/pthread.buildlink3.mk" 43.include "../../mk/pthread.buildlink3.mk"
44.include "../../mk/bsd.pkg.mk" 44.include "../../mk/bsd.pkg.mk"